Jan 2, 2010
New Orleans Saints tight end David Thomas and safety Darren Sharper will not play in the team’s regular season finale against the Carolina Panthers. Neither player made the trip to Charlotte for the game. Thomas had been listed as doubtful with a calf injury and Sharper had been listed as questionable with a sore knee prior to this afternoon’s announcement. Both Thomas and Sharper are expected to resume their normal duties for the Saints in post-season play. Saints tight end Jeremy Shockey continues to deal with turf toe problems and was limited in Friday’s practice. It’s likely the Saints will err on the side of caution with Shockey and either rule him inactive or severely limit his playing time.
